Checking the Enabler Express Firmware Version

Home > Support > FAQ > Checking the Enabler Express Firmware Version

The Enabler Express card contains firmware (software or code) that controls the basic polling of pumps. This code works in conjunction with the pump driver DLLs running under Windows to completely control the pumps.

There is only one series of firmware, which is usually only updated when new pump protocols are added. Enabler cards are loaded in the factory with the latest stable code. You may need to update the firmware if you are using a pump protocol that has only recently been added.
